Transaction 10f7065526f74dfc58e1f93c0468b076c2353168e54b1232561380118c77cd87
1 Input
2 Outputs
- 10f7065526f74dfc58e1f93c0468b076c2353168e54b1232561380118c77cd87:0
- 10f7065526f74dfc58e1f93c0468b076c2353168e54b1232561380118c77cd87:1
value 154439
address 18aUKHTX8z6HV49xPgMcgmMobRnMYDTepK
value 1867817
address 1MRc2Pt5uXotDyxYuKonG7irvrD44cNnTz